Oversize Antique French Aubusson Rug 15'5 x 18'
Located in New York, NY
Oversize antique French Aubusson rug 15'5 x 18'. The Aubusson carpets of the second Empire period are often more elaborate and accomplished than their 18th century predecessors. The richness and complexity of ornaments is almost indescribable. The field here is strong rust nearly red and the border is dark blue. The ivory bouquet sub medallion is ringed by eight oval panels formed by three dimensional rococo shells. In turn this is tied to circular bands of violets and a rose chain. Complex floral swag garlands nearly cover the red spaces between medium blue spandrels with huge scrolls transition to the over scale bouquets latticed pendants...
